Ghosarapada is a Rural village located in Anandapur, Kendujhar, Odisha.

The total population of Ghosarapada is 455.

Ghosarapada village comprises 106 households.

The literacy rate in Ghosarapada is 83.7%. Among the literate population of 339, there are 196 literate males and 143 literate females.

In Ghosarapada, there are 246 males and 209 females, with a sex ratio of 850 females per 1000 males.

There are 50 children (11% of population), comprising 21 boys and 29 girls.

The total number of workers in Ghosarapada is 143, with 70 main workers and 73 marginal workers.

In Ghosarapada, there are 209 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(114 males, 95 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Ghosarapada is located in Odisha state, Kendujhar district, and falls under Anandapur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 387053 and LGD code is 387053.
